logo

Output 34d588f4b471940d81397ef0643809fc900d322e4e754f4d1b527582c553ddea:1

value
3043042
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 edf742ab544a4012f6437eb87fc5841acf0ff22f OP_EQUALVERIFY OP_CHECKSIG
address
1NhFMRL26k5N6Lj2LXTB1UM19izjJzh8hM
transaction
34d588f4b471940d81397ef0643809fc900d322e4e754f4d1b527582c553ddea